Skip to content
On this page

NodeJS实用小工具

1、浏览器打开URL

ts
// 实现开发工具open打开浏览器
import { exec } from 'node:child_process'

const open = (url: string) => {
  if (process.platform === 'darwin') {
    exec(`open ${url}`)
  } else if (process.platform === 'win32') {
    exec(`start ${url}`)
  } else {
    exec(`xdg-open ${url}`)
  }
}

open('https://www.baidu.com')

Released under the MIT License.